Most plants, most algae, and cyanobacteria perform photosynthesis; such organisms are called photoautotrophs.Photosynthesis is largely responsible for producing and maintaining the oxygen content of the Earth's atmosphere, and supplies all of the organic compounds and most of the energy necessary for life on Earth.
